Coordinated memory replay in the visual cortex and hippocampus during sleep.
1The Picower Institute for Learning and Memory, RIKEN-MIT Neuroscience Research Center, Department of Brain and Cognitive Sciences, Massachusetts Institute of Technology, Cambridge, Massachusetts 02139, USA. dji@mit.edu
During sleep, brain activity in the cortex and hippocampus replays experiences. These replay events are coordinated, suggesting memory traces are reactivated simultaneously in both regions for memory consolidation.

Background:
- Sleep replay in the hippocampus is linked to memory consolidation.
- The occurrence and coordination of temporally structured replay in the cortex during sleep remain unclear.
Purpose of the Study:
- To investigate temporally structured sleep replay in the visual cortex and hippocampus.
- To determine if replay events in these two brain regions are coordinated.
Main Methods:
- Studied multicell spiking patterns in rat visual cortex and hippocampus during slow-wave sleep.
- Analyzed neuronal population activity organized into 'frames'.
Main Results:
- Spiking patterns in both cortex and hippocampus were organized into frames.
- Sequences from awake experiences were replayed during these frames in both regions.
- Replay events in the sensory cortex and hippocampus were coordinated, reflecting the same experience.
Conclusions:
- Sleep involves simultaneous reactivation of coherent memory traces in the cortex and hippocampus.
- This coordinated reactivation may contribute to or reflect the memory consolidation process.
